Company Description
Gamified Social Network with Self-Deleting posts.
Face-to-face conversations with your friends are not documented and neither should your conversations online. People are pressured to censor their thoughts and mask their identities online because they are afraid that their past will return to haunt them while old and irrelevant content diminishes value in online social platforms. They believe that all interactions with friends should be left in your memory banks and undocumented. All shared posts on Backspace delete from their servers in 24 hours. Interactions from friends have the ability to increase the lifespan of your posts. Express yourself with short videos, photos, and messages. Their users are teenagers and college students. These are the people who are most likely to have their reputation damaged due to a social network; costing them jobs and hurting relationships. This age group is most likely to share and socialize with others using a mobile device/app. They are a community of people who care about real relationships.
